Incremental Encoder DBS60E-BBAQ00500 | 500 Pulses/Rev | TTL/RS-422 Interface | IP67 Rated | by SICK
The Incremental Encoder DBS60E-BBAQ00500 features 500 pulses per revolution and a TTL/RS-422 communication interface with 6 signal channels. Designed for industrial automation, it provides precise position and speed measurement, making it ideal for robotics and conveyor systems. With a robust mechanical design and IP67 rating, this encoder ensures reliable performance in demanding environments.

- Pulses per revolution: 500
- Measuring step: ≤ 90° electric/pulses per revolution
- Measuring step deviation: ± 18° per pulse
- Duty cycle: ≤ 0.5 ± 5%
- Communication interface: Incremental TTL / RS-422
- Number of signal channels: 6
- Initialization time: < 5 ms
- Output frequency: > 300 kHz
- Load current: ≤ 30 mA per channel
- Operating current: ≤ 50 mA without load
- Connection type: Cable, 8-wire, with male M23 12-pin connector, 0.5 m length
- Supply voltage: 4.5 to 5.5 V
- Reference signal: 1, positioned at 90° electric, logically gated with A and B
- Reverse polarity protection: Yes
- Short-circuit protection: Yes
- Mechanical design: Blind hollow shaft
- Shaft diameter: 8 mm front clamp
- Flange type: 2-sided stator coupling, slot, screw hole circle 63–83 mm
- Shaft material: Stainless steel
- Flange and housing material: Aluminum
- Cable material: PVC
- Start-up torque: 0.5 Ncm at 20 °C
- Operating torque: 0.4 Ncm at 20 °C
- Permissible static movement: ± 0.3 mm radial, ± 0.5 mm axial
- Permissible dynamic movement: ± 0.1 mm radial, ± 0.2 mm axial
- Operating speed: 6,000 min⁻¹
- Maximum operating speed: 9,000 min⁻¹
- Moment of inertia of rotor: 50 gcm²
- Bearing lifetime: 3.6 x 10⁹ revolutions
- Angular acceleration: ≤ 500,000 rad/s²
- EMC compliance: EN 61000-6-2 and EN 61000-6-3
- Enclosure rating: IP67 housing side, IP65 shaft side
- Operating temperature range: -20 °C to +85 °C
- Storage temperature range: -40 °C to +100 °C
- Shock resistance: 250 g, 3 ms
- Vibration resistance: 30 g, 10 Hz to 2,000 Hz
- Dimensions (H x L x W): 63mm x 83mm x 63mm
- Weight: 0.25 kg
